Bill Summary · LC 4413

Legislative bill overview

LC 4413 would establish a confirmation process for the Governor's appointees to the Board of Professional Engineers and Professional Land Surveyors in Montana. This bill creates legislative oversight of executive branch appointments to this regulatory board, requiring Senate or legislative confirmation rather than allowing unilateral gubernatorial appointment.

Why is this important

Professional licensing boards significantly impact practitioners' ability to work and public safety standards in their fields. Adding legislative confirmation creates a checks-and-balances mechanism that can prevent potentially unsuitable or conflicted appointees from gaining regulatory authority over their professions, while also increasing transparency in the appointment process.

Potential points of contention

  • Executive vs. Legislative Power: Governors may view confirmation requirements as limiting their legitimate appointing authority; supporters argue oversight prevents conflicts of interest and partisan overreach
  • Appointment Delays: Confirmation processes can slow board vacancies being filled, potentially leaving boards understaffed during extended legislative sessions or recess periods
  • Professional Independence: Some argue regulatory boards function better with minimal political involvement, while others contend legislative oversight strengthens public accountability over self-regulating professions
